Just came back from Pearl Beach Hotel after 1 week holiday in October. This is our 3rd stay in this Hotel. Location is just perfect- beach is very close (across promenade), area is at the end of shopping/restaurant street, not far from Rethymno - 2,5 km what is ok to walk but you can take a Taxi as well for 7Eur. Another option could be take a bus- stop is very close and ticket price just 1,1 Eur. Neighbor hotel is from the same owner- so you can use some services. Hotel was clean and spotless, our room #230 rooms was great and quiet, overlooking Hotel pool. Thanks to Hotel staff for changing our room. Staff was excellent and very friendly, always smiling and ready to help. The food was good and you always can find something very tasty, Thank you to all the restaurant and kitchen staff. In breakfast there was fresh orange juice, strawberry and tropical smoothy. There was some animation in the evenings. Beach is sandy but when you go into the sea there are a bit stones but if you turn 20m left then it is fully ok w/out special boots. Beach towels changing each second day and no deposit needed- great. Sea was still ok for us 21-22* C cause we are from Baltics:))).

Overall it was ok but there were a few things I didn't like:
-I didn't like the fact that the hotel doesn't serve anything to drink at dinner, not even water. I mean, I understand that if you want to drink something special, a wine or a pint of beer or a Coke, yes, it's ok to pay, but if you still have the meal included in the package, at least have water to drink
-I don't see the point in paying 7 euros for two banal sunbeds when there are free and better quality sunbeds nearby, if you buy something to drink. For example, on Bora Bora beach you sit on quality sunbeds and for 7 euros you also drink two coffees...
-You have posters for nothing saying that you can't reserve sunbeds at the pool because if you go at 12 o'clock, there are 4 people in the pool and all 50 sunbeds have towels on them
the fact that entering and leaving the hotel through the reception of the other hotel is also an unpleasant thing
-at the pool, if you don't have a sunbed reserved in the morning, you can't find a place, and if you go to the pool of the other hotel which is also there on the premises and put it back on the sunbeds there, even though half of them are unoccupied, the lifeguard comes and lifts you up from there on the grounds that you are a client of the other hotel
